03/06/2026
πΈ World Menstruation Day πΈ
A heartfelt thank you to Nedbank Paarl and Darling Branches as well as the presenters Jan Farmer and Lisa-Mari Ringquest for spending time with our Grade 7 girls and facilitating an informative and empowering session on menstrual health and hygiene.
As part of the initiative, each learner received a hygiene pack, helping to promote dignity, confidence, and awareness among our young ladies.
We are truly grateful for your generosity and commitment to supporting the well-being of our learners. Together, we can break the stigma and create a more informed and supportive community.
31/05/2026
π±πChild Protection Week 2026 ππ±
From tomorrow until Friday, William Lloyd Primary will proudly participate in Child Protection Week.
Throughout the week, our learners will take part in a variety of activities aimed at promoting child safety, kindness, respect, and awareness of children's rights. These activities will encourage learners to understand the importance of protecting themselves and others while helping to create a safe and caring school environment.
We look forward to a meaningful week of learning, reflection, and action as we stand together in protecting and empowering our children.
